Lee Hooper worked as a funny animal artist for Dell/Western from 1947 to 1960. He has illustrated comics with Disney characters like 'Mickey Mourse', 'Li'l Davey', 'Little Hiawatha' and 'Grandma Duck'. He has also illustrated several game pages. For MGM, he did comics like 'the Milky Way', 'Big Spike and Little Tyke' and 'Barney Bear'. He has also done 'Tweety & Silvester' for Warner Bros. Hooper was also regular inker and letterer for the 'Yogi Bear' and 'Flintstones' newspaper comics. In the late 1970s, he was an inker of Hanna-Barbera comics at Marvel.
